linux的进程中cat命令

fiy 其他 26

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在Linux中,cat命令用于显示并合并文件内容。它的主要功能是将指定的文件的内容输出到标准输出设备(通常是终端)。

    使用cat命令可以查看文件的内容。例如,可以使用以下命令将文件file.txt的内容显示在终端上:

    cat file.txt

    除了查看单个文件的内容,cat命令还可以合并多个文件的内容并输出到终端上。例如,可以使用以下命令将文件file1.txt和file2.txt的内容合并并显示在终端上:

    cat file1.txt file2.txt

    cat命令还有其他一些常用的选项,例如:

    -n:显示行号。
    -b:显示非空行号。
    -s:合并连续空行。
    -v:显示特殊字符,如制表符(^I)和回车符(^M)。

    同时,cat命令还支持将文件内容重定向到其他文件中。例如,可以使用以下命令将文件file.txt的内容重定向到新文件newfile.txt中:

    cat file.txt > newfile.txt

    需要注意的是,cat命令在处理大型文件时可能会影响性能。在这种情况下,可以考虑使用其他更高效的命令,如less或more。

    总之,cat命令是Linux中常用的文件查看和合并命令,它提供了简单而灵活的方法来处理文件内容。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    Linux中的进程是指正在运行的程序实例。而cat命令是一个常用的文本文件查看工具,用于查看文件的内容。

    1. cat命令的作用
    cat命令(concatenate)的主要作用是将文件的内容输出到标准输出(通常是终端),也可以将多个文件的内容合并输出。它可以用于查看文件的内容、复制文件、合并文件等操作。

    2. cat命令的语法
    cat命令的基本语法是:cat [选项] [文件]
    其中,选项是用来指定cat命令的特定功能,文件是要操作的文件名。可以同时指定多个文件,cat命令会按照文件的顺序将它们的内容输出。

    3. cat命令的常用选项
    cat命令有一些常用的选项,可以通过这些选项来实现不同的功能。

    – -n或–number:显示每一行的行号。
    – -b或–number-nonblank:显示非空白行的行号。
    – -s或–squeeze-blank:将连续多行的空白行压缩为一行。
    – -v或–show-nonprinting:显示非打印字符。
    – -A或–show-all:显示所有控制字符(包括制表符和换行符)。

    4. cat命令的应用场景
    cat命令可以在终端中直接操作,也可以与其他命令组合使用。以下是一些cat命令的常见应用场景:

    – 查看文件的内容:cat filename
    – 合并文件:cat file1 file2 > file3
    – 追加文件:cat file1 >> file2
    – 创建文件:cat > filename
    – 复制文件:cat file1 > file2

    5. 其他cat命令的功能
    除了常用的功能外,cat命令还可以在一些特定的场景中使用:

    – 查看文件末尾内容:cat filename | tail
    – 查看文件首行内容:cat filename | head
    – 逆序显示文件内容:cat filename | tac
    – 高亮显示文件内容:cat filename | grep “keyword”

    总之,cat命令在Linux中是一个非常常用的文本文件查看工具,可以帮助用户快速查看文件的内容,同时也可以进行文件的合并、复制等操作。掌握cat命令的基本使用方法和常用选项,可以提高在Linux系统中的操作效率。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    cat命令是一个在Linux系统中常用的命令行工具,用来查看文件内容、合并文件等操作。它的用法非常简单,下面将从方法、操作流程等方面对cat命令进行详细介绍。

    1. 命令格式:
    cat [选项] [文件…]

    2. 选项:
    – -n 或 –number:显示行号
    – -b 或 –number-nonblank:显示非空行的行号
    – -s 或 –squeeze-blank:多个空白行合并为一个空白行
    – -v 或 –show-nonprinting:显示控制字符和非ASCII字符
    – -E 或 –show-ends:在每行末尾显示一个$符号
    – -T 或 –show-tabs:在每个制表符位置显示^I

    3. 操作流程:
    cat命令可以用来查看单个文件的内容,也可以用来合并多个文件的内容。

    3.1 查看单个文件的内容:
    使用cat命令查看单个文件的内容非常简单,只需输入命令格式并加上要查看的文件名即可。例如,要查看文件example.txt的内容,可以输入以下命令:
    “`
    cat example.txt
    “`
    系统会将文件的内容输出到终端上。

    3.2 合并多个文件的内容:
    cat命令还可以用来合并多个文件的内容。只需将要合并的文件名按照顺序依次输入到命令行即可,合并后的内容将输出到终端上。例如,要将文件file1.txt和file2.txt的内容进行合并,可以输入以下命令:
    “`
    cat file1.txt file2.txt
    “`
    文件的内容将按照file1.txt和file2.txt的顺序依次输出到终端上。

    4. 附加操作:
    除了上述基本用法外,cat命令还可以进行其他一些操作。

    4.1 显示行号:
    可以使用-n选项来显示文件的行号,方便更好地理解文件内容。例如,下面的命令会显示文件example.txt的内容,并在每一行前面附加行号:
    “`
    cat -n example.txt
    “`

    4.2 合并空白行:
    可以使用-s选项来合并多个连续的空白行为一个空白行。例如,下面的命令会将文件example.txt的内容输出到终端上,并将连续的空白行合并为一个空白行:
    “`
    cat -s example.txt
    “`

    4.3 显示控制字符和非ASCII字符:
    可以使用-v选项来显示文件中的控制字符和非ASCII字符。例如,下面的命令会将文件example.txt的内容输出到终端上,并将控制字符和非ASCII字符用特殊符号进行显示:
    “`
    cat -v example.txt
    “`

    4.4 显示行尾字符:
    可以使用-E选项来在每行的末尾显示一个$符号,以显示行尾字符。例如,下面的命令会将文件example.txt的内容输出到终端上,并在每行末尾附加一个$符号:
    “`
    cat -E example.txt
    “`

    4.5 显示制表符:
    可以使用-T选项来在每个制表符位置显示^I符号。例如,下面的命令会将文件example.txt的内容输出到终端上,并将制表符用^I符号进行显示:
    “`
    cat -T example.txt
    “`

    总结:
    以上是关于Linux中cat命令的方法、操作流程等的详细介绍。cat命令是一个非常实用的工具,可以用来查看文件内容、合并文件等操作。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部